Department Summary
UNT is one of the largest universities in Texas, with an overall enrollment of around 47,000. It is a public research university with Carnegie R1 status. The Department of Mathematics has 28 tenure system faculty members, a postdoctoral program, approximately 50-60 graduate students, and 250 math majors. We offer B.S., B.A., M.S., M.A., and Ph.D. degrees. For further information see http://www.math.unt.edu .
Position Summary
The Mathematics Department at the University of North Texas invites applications for a tenure-track Assistant Professor position in combinatorics to begin Fall 2024. Strengths in the department historically include algebraic combinatorics. The successful candidate must demonstrate an active research record with the potential for exceptional research and exhibit excellence in teaching. The responsibilities of the position include pursuing research in combinatorics and teaching undergraduate and graduate courses.
Minimum Qualifications
Minimum qualifications are a Ph.D. in mathematics at the time of appointment, a record of high-quality research and publications, and evidence of a strong commitment to undergraduate and graduate education.
Preferred Qualifications
Preference will be given to outstanding applicants with previous academic research experience and college teaching experience.
